The Stuck-Ups

The Stuck-ups

Label: Sympathy For The Record Industry

bhaggar by Ben Haggar November 1st, 2001

The Stuck-ups are Tiffany, Julie and Jasmine and they are automatically awarded the status of ‘cool’ for getting their record put out on current label of choice, Sympathy For The Record Industry.

They perform 14 songs in just under 20 minutes and sound like early Ramones but without the complex musical arrangements or dense, multi-layered wordplay.

Song titles include ‘baby’s got a hard-on’, ‘TV boyfriend’, ‘Can’t Stand U’, ‘Kill Yourself’, ‘U Treat me like a Spastic’ and, naturally, their own theme tune.

The obvious reference point is the pure gonzo genius of The Slits Peel-sessions, along with shrieking vocal harmonies lifted from cult Spanish band The Pussycats, not to mention the occasional Chuck Berry guitar solo which rises from the ‘no chords and an attitude’ buzzsaw racket every couple of songs.

And of course, it’s fucking brilliant. Primitive, sleazy punk rock goodness that can kick the ass of whatever whiny indie-boy magnum opus it’s hip to like at the moment.

Sadly though, in this cynical world of ours, there’s always the fear that The Stuck-ups were created by some fat muso blokes in order to fleece 10 quid out of sad pro-grrl boys such as myself .. but they sound pretty genuine to me (the muso blokes would have insisted they play better for a start!) so I think I’ll ignore that thought.

God, I love records like this. And if you don’t, well, as the girls say themselves, ”drink bleach! It’s cheaper than a gun!”
